& Doug has played opposite Mary at last! Although the
fact has been kept secret, Fairbanks actually
appears in Mary Pickford‘s production of „Dorothy Vernon
of Haddon Hall.“ Watch for the first introductory
shot of Allan Forrest as the hero. Forrest, in reality
that‘s that! All of which is something like Charlie
Chaplin‘s brief – and disguised – appearance as the porter
with the trunk in „A Woman of Paris.“

„I never knew before that Mary Pickford was a beautiful woman“
Editorial content. „ALL Hollywood is commenting upon
Mary Pickford‘s extraordinary beauty in Dorothy Vernon of
Hadden Hall.“ (...)
„When he had seen it the first time, Charlie Chaplin
turned to someone and said: ,I never knew before that Mary
Pickford was a beautiful woman.‘“
